Brim
International Standard Bible Encyclopedia
קצה , ḳāceh or קצה , ḳēceh = "an extremity" (in a variety of applications and idioms), "border," "edge," "side," "shore" (Joshua 3:15 the King James Version; the Revised Version (British and American) "brink"); also שׂפה , sāphāh or שׂפת , sepheth = "edge," "lip" (1 Kings 7:23 , 1 Kings 7:24 , 1 Kings 7:26; 2 Chronicles 4:2 , 2 Chronicles 4:5 ). In John 2:7 , the adverb ἄνω , ánō , is used to emphasize the verb ἐγέμισαν , egémisan = "to fill," Thus giving the idea of "filling to the top.»Copyright Statement
